WebNov 9, 2024 · A destructive plate boundary is formed. The Pacific Plate, which is thinner and denser, is subducted under the lighter Eurasian Plate into the asthenosphere, where it is melted and destroyed. A subduction zone is formed. A long, narrow and deep undersea trough is formed along the subduction zone. It is an ocean trench called the Japan Trench. WebA trench forms between the two plates in a subduction zone.
